Kelvin Smith Named to Sporting News Freshman All-American Third Team
12/17/2003 1:11:34 PM | Football
SYRACUSE, N.Y. – Syracuse University redshirt freshman linebacker Kelvin Smith was named to The Sporting News Freshman All-American Third Team.
Smith averaged 5.7 tackles per game, which led first-year players in the BIG EAST and tied for 38th overall. His tackle average tied for 19th among linebackers in the league. Smith had 68 total tackles, including 50 solo stops. He had at least five tackles in eight of 12 games in 2003. Smith stepped into the starting linebacker role after senior Jameel Dumas suffered a knee injury in the first overtime at North Carolina. He is one of seven starters on defense who will be returning for 2004.
Smith, the nephew of former Orangeman and current Tennessee Titans linebacker Keith Bulluck, was also named to The Sporting News Freshman All-BIG EAST Team.
